There are many things that you have to do in order to quit smocking now, such as trying to pick a good time to quit, first of all. Do not try to quit during holidays, finals week, right before a big presentation, or any other time where stress levels are sensitive, because that will decrease your chances of success and give you an excuse to start smoking back again. You may gain a small amount of weight when quitting, but that is normal, as most people gain between 5 to 10 pounds after quitting due to the decreased metabolism that quitting nicotine can cause. Weight gains of more than 10 pounds are usually caused by people substituting food for cigarettes in their diet, so you have to careful with that too, because overweight is just as unhealthy as smocking. You need to be prepared to try quitting more than once, because most people are not victorious the first time.
A very good way to quit smoking now is setting a quit date. You have to decide on a day within the next two weeks in which you will stop smoking entirely. Remember that it is crucial that you remove all tobacco products, ashtrays, lighters and matches from your home, car and office to avoid the temptation to smoke again.
